Details: 

Charles Townend (Service no 6335) was born in Kiama, NSW in 1897.

At the time of enlistment Charles was single, 19 years of age, employed as a monumental mason.  He had previously served 4 years with the Cadets and 1 year with the Militia.

Charles embarked on HMAT A14 - Euripides with the 13th Battalion,  20th Reinforcements on 9 September 1916.

Charles arrived in England on 26 October 1916 and joined 13th Battalion in France on 21 January 1917.  He saw service on the Western Front and was fighting on the Menin Road when he was wounded in action on 26 October 1917.

Charles was evacuated to hospital for treatment after a gas attack.  He was repatriated to Australia in March 1918 and medically discharged on 11 July 1918 with Neurasthenia.

Charles married Ethel McDermott in Parkes, NSW in 1926.

Charles died in Wollongong, NSW in 1972.
